What kind of door is required from house to garage?

The IRC requires the door between the house and the attached garage to be a minimum of 1 3/8 inches thick – either a solid wood door, a solid or honeycomb-core steel door, or a 20-minute fire door.

What is the code for a door to a garage?

They are as follows: Fire Resistant Door – According to the ICC, the garage entry door must be “equipped with solid wood doors not less than 1-3/8 inches (35 mm) in thickness, solid or honeycomb-core steel doors not less than 1-3/8 inches (35 mm) thick, or 20-minute fire-rated doors.”

What is the most energy-efficient garage door?

Triple-layered doors use polyurethane insulation and are the most energy efficient. Polyurethane is an insulation that is a liquid foam and expands after injection. This fills every gap in the garage door. It has double the R-value per inch than traditional insulation does.

What are the disadvantages of steel garage doors?

Cons of Steel Garage Doors

Thinner gauge steel doors are more susceptible to dents from accidental bumps or flying objects. Opting for thicker gauge insulated steel can improve dent resistance, but it will also come at a slightly higher price point. Not a Natural Insulator: Steel itself is a poor insulator.

How much should you spend on a garage door?

Replacing a garage door can cost anywhere from $750 to $6,325, with an average cost of $2,743. This wide range reflects several factors that can influence the final price, such as door type, material, size, and additional features.

How to save money on garage doors?

You can save money on a new garage door installation or replacement by not opting for decorative features. These can include windows, non-standard colors, metal exterior hardware, embossed panels, or faux finishes.
